The lower floor was used as a chapel dedicated to the suffering Savior and later to John of Nepomuk. The chapel no longer serves its original purpose, nor does the smaller building next to the tower, which was most likely an ossuary.
Slovak films were shot in the grounds near the church: They knock on the mine, Chickens in arms !, I judge you with love and others. From the courtyard of the church there is a nice view of the surrounding villages of Piešťany, Hlohovec and Trnava.
Access to the historical monument is from the village Lančár, about 400m on the road leading from the lower Church of St. Joseph.
